Action item from the Lanternfish report-builder incident: the column sort in export mode uses an unstable algorithm, so rows with equal keys shuffle between runs, which broke downstream diffing for the Ostermark team. Owner: Priya, due next sprint. Fix is to swap in the stable merge variant and add regression fixtures. Full incident writeup and proposed test plan are on the internal page linked below.

wiki page, baguf-kahap: https://confluence.tolvaqsys.internal/browse/display/projects/8d5f528f

Leadership Review Briefing — Annual Billing Transition

We propose moving Cloverix subscriptions from monthly to annual billing starting next fiscal year. Modeling shows improved cash position and reduced churn, offset by a short-term bookings dip. Sales leads should prepare discount guardrails and migration scripts for existing accounts. Pilot cohort results will be shared at the review. Please read the confidential note that follows.

internal memo for tagef-hadup: Gross margin on Ulaath came in at 15 percent against a plan of 5 percent. Only 7 of the 120 pilot accounts renewed Ulaath, so a churn review is set for October 15.

/*
 * MAX_PAGE_SIZE caps Perchfeed's public list endpoints at 200 items.
 * Yes, partners keep asking for more — don't bump this without a heads-up,
 * because the edge cache keys assume this ceiling and we'd invalidate
 * everything at once. Cursor tokens embed the page size, so changing it
 * mid-release breaks in-flight pagination. If you do bump it, cut a fresh
 * release and record it against the build stamp shown just below.
 */

pipeline stamp: htk4_66df

**Break-Glass Access — Greenleaf Controller**

If sensor drift in the Greenleaf greenhouse controller exceeds tolerance and normal recalibration fails, break-glass access lets you bypass the scheduler and force a manual baseline reset. Use this only when crop-safety alarms are active. Log the incident afterward in the drift register. To enter break-glass mode, supply the recovery passphrase shown here:

strongbox words: rusael-wenmir-quenir-ralvan-novix-holath-belax